Presenters offer both skeptical and hopeful reviews of China’s Belt and Road Initiative, including an insightful exchange on the role of financing when determining costs and benefits of BRI projects. Panelists: Austan Goolsbee, Robert P. Gwinn Professor of Economics, Booth School of Business, University of Chicago Kenneth Pomeranz, Professor of Modern Chinese History and in the College, University of Chicago Dali Yang, William Claude Reavis Professor in the Department of Political Science, University of Chicago Facilitator: Michelle Caruso-Cabrera, Contributor, CNBC For more on the 2018 US-China Forum, visit: uschinaforum2018.uchicago.edu
